[1] Loss of a valuable rural environment around a historic Hall adjacent to a village. [2] Narrow Sywell road passing 2 schools already at a standstill at school pick up time - danger to children and chaos on the roads. [3] No school places. [4] There must be a real risk that any developer could build the houses, destroy the environment and then claim that he needs to build more houses to make it financially viable to renovate the Hall - by which time the damage is done. [5] There are alternatives such as making safe a historic ruin and re-enabling access for villagers.
